In July of 2000 Starlite Records released the first of a 4 volume set of Lonnie's original recordings from pre 1983. This was the first time that the tracks had been released since their original releases 1959 to 1969.
Each volume consists of 2 CD's. One of them is a normal CD for a CD player with approximately 26 tracks each and the second is a CD-Rom for use in a PC computer. The CD-Roms have stories, video, interviews, photographs as well as the lyrics and the recorded songs.

These two presentations are different from each other

Most shows are this..
When we mention a 'Show' below, we mean it is where Lonnie presents his full show of about 2 1/2 hours.
He is on stage himself about 1-1/4 hours.
He sings most of his major hits and many songs from his albums and tributes to other greats.
It is usually preceded by a 45 minutes show by either the fabulous Leemen or an exciting new act that Lonnie wishes to help. Some of these shows do allow dancing whilst others are pure concerts.
Check with the venue.

At selected venues..

When we mention a 'Dance', we mean you are free to dance all night and that the night is structured
usually in 3 sets of about 45 minutes each. Lonnie appears in 2 sets with The Leemen. He sings his hits
and songs from his older and current albums. It is not presented as a show but as a casual Rock'n'Roll dance.
There's a chance he'll also take some requests.

A collection of old fans, new fans,Johnnie Ray fans from the past and those curious to see just who this guy was, crammed into the venue. By the 9pm showtime one could feel the electricity in the air. After the opening video to CRY!, Lonnie came on and powered thru 26 of the 500 songs Johnnie Ray had recorded. The applause after every song was amazing if one thought that most of these songs had been packed away and had not been heard from a stage in at least 20/30 years at best. From the tenderness of 'With these hands' to the raunchy, 'Such a Night' the audience had no problem letting everyone know they were excited and appreciative. Lonnie's own 'Best of Show' was also a winner as usual and after he had sung 50 songs and had been on stage singing for 2 3/4 hours, the standing ovation was deafening and was still going on as the band unplugged and unpacked.
